If the insurance company fails to comply with your requests by the statutory deadlines, you probably have many extra contractual remedies available to you that would not be available if your case was ERISA preempted. Many states require that you put your grievances in writing and establish a certain amount of time that must be given for the insurance company to comply. What applies to all state law claims is that you should endeavor to give your insurance company every opportunity to do the right thing and put it in writing. In cases where an insurance carrier has denied a claim, most states have multiple remedies available if litigation is necessary. You will retain the right to a jury trial and the right to present evidence and cross-examine any witnesses testifying for the insurance company. You are entitled to all procedural rights and remedies available to you in your statejust like you would under your privately purchased homeowners or life insurance policies.

Some insurance cases can be settled without going to court others may require a trial to resolve the dispute.Ī lawsuit against an insurer for privately purchased LTD insurance is governed by state laws.
